I applied online. I interviewed at Razer Merchant Services (Shah Alam) in June 2024
Interview
quite simple just like table talk.
discuss about technical questions.
QnA about specific task in this position.
very friendly interviewer.
can saw the environment of the office.
they have a lot of tent for overnight on-call.
